Saints’ Championship campaign has received a huge boost - without Nigel Adkins’ team kicking a ball.
Brighton, Derby and West Ham could all have knocked Saints off the top of the table tonight but all three suffered disappointing results.
Brighton suffered a shock 3-1 home reverse to Crystal Palace, while Derby could only draw 1-1 at home to Barnsley.
West Ham, meanwhile, were beaten 1-0 by Ipswich at Upton Park.
Middlesbrough, who are third in the table, host Leicester tomorrow night while Saints visit Cardiff.
